The Wringer 2000 indoor pool environmental control system uses air-to-air energy recovery to reduce supplemental heating and cooling requirements and to provide precooling and reheating of supply air during periods requiring mechanical dehumidification.

The Iceman Central chiller is available in air cooled or water cooled units with capacities from 30 to 80 tons and single- and multiple-circuit designs. A variety of pump tank configurations are also available which can be sized and customized.
The company's humidity control unit (HCU) combines cooling and desiccant dehumidification in a single unit to control dewpoint temperatures in hot, humid climates.
The EZ Series indoor split geothermal unit includes a compressor, refrigeration circuit, coaxial heat exchanger, and control box. When installed, the units are connected to a remote air handler for distribution of the air through the duct system.
The D-CK 920 Series digital meters feature a frequency range of 45 to 65 Hz, accuracy to +05%, an AC voltage range from 1 to 300 VAC, and maximum DC voltage to 199 VDC.
The Benchmark 3.0 low NOx (BMK 2.0LN) condensing full modulation boiler has an operating range from 200,000 to 3 million Btuh and uses the company's C-More™ unit controller and patented air/fuel delivery system.
